An Entirely New Life

"I want to live an entirely new life.
 
No one must know the struggles, regrets, and griefs that, like every other person, I endure; I must organize my life in such a way that all its various and sometimes complicated duties have their place.
 
Since I do not have a consistent life in broad, clear lines but must partly conceal my inmost being in order to encounter ideas and feelings opposed to mine, I want at least to unite with this first duty my desire to work for God and for others.
 
It is a delicate task, for which I need the help of a strength beyond my own.
 
Help me, my God, and, without my knowing it, use me for a little good."
 
~ Elisabeth Leseur (+1914)
